St. Louis, Missouri: Announcer Jack Buck Monument
Jack Buck was a Cardinals announcer 1954-2001, inducted into the Baseball Hall of Fame in 1987. Statue off by itself under a green awning along the sidewalk.

Bronze statues of legendary Cardinal players are arrayed near the high traffic main entrance to the ballpark. The Jack Buck monument is at an appropriate announcer's distance, by itself, under a green awning on Clark Avenue.
